He can install any toilet, if the city does not have a 1.6 limitation. Otherwise, plumbers can buy and install anything available. Manufacturers could not produce anything but 1.6's, but old stock can be sold and installed. : A plumbing showroom in my area has a Gerber handicap toilet with an elongated bowl on their showroom floor. The date inside the tank is 1993. I know that the new law is 1.6 gallons of water. If I buy this toilet, is my plumber allowed to install it?
